b064a214b2 feat(01-04): wire offscreen port keepalive and OFFSCREEN_READY handshake
- Add PORT_PING_MS (25s) and PORT_RECONNECT_MS (290s) constants
- Replace stub bootstrap with full long-lived port lifecycle:
  - connectPort() registers onMessage/onDisconnect listeners, schedules
    25s PING postMessages and a 290s pre-emptive reconnect (Pitfall 4
    belt-and-braces against Chrome's ~5min port lifetime cap)
  - onDisconnect handler synchronously calls connectPort() again
    (Plan 02 port.test.ts pins this; flips reconnect test to GREEN)
  - REQUEST_BUFFER over the port responds with { type: 'BUFFER',
    chunks: getBuffer() } (Plan 05 SW-side will issue REQUEST_BUFFER
    on export)
- Keep defensive guard on chrome.runtime sub-APIs so pure ring-buffer
  and codec-check tests can import the module without a full chrome stub
- Remove the no-longer-needed 'void keepalivePort' workaround (the
  variable is now used by onPortMessage + connectPort)
- T-1-04 mitigation: explicit message-shape switch in onPortMessage
  (any unknown port message type silently dropped); comment block
  documents the SW-side sender.id check contract for Plan 05

GREEN: all 4 test files in tests/offscreen/ pass (9 tests total —
ring-buffer 4 + codec-check 2 + handshake 1 + port 2).
npx tsc --noEmit exits 0. Zero 'as any' / '@ts-ignore' in recorder.ts.

fff1aea592 feat(01-03): implement offscreen recorder ring buffer and codec strict-mode
- Add src/offscreen/recorder.ts (214 lines) — Phase 01 source of truth
  owning getDisplayMedia capture, MediaRecorder lifecycle, in-memory ring
  buffer with WebM header retention + 30 s age trim, codec strict-mode
  (D-20), and track.onended cleanup.
- Add src/offscreen/index.html — crxjs-managed bundle entry referencing
  ./recorder.ts.
- Add OffscreenLogger class to src/shared/logger.ts (uses ...args:
  unknown[] for strict-mode hygiene; legacy Logger / ContentLogger keep
  ...args: any[] per project provenance). Bundled into this commit
  because recorder.ts cannot typecheck without the import (Rule 3 —
  blocking dependency).
- Pre-stage D-13 restart-segments fallback as commented skeleton at
  bottom of recorder.ts so Plan 07's fallback path needs no re-plan.
- Defensive bootstrap (typeof chrome guard) so the pure ring-buffer +
  codec tests can import the module without stubbing the full chrome
  surface (Rule 3 — Plan 02 ring-buffer test does not stub chrome).

Flips Plan 02's RED tests to GREEN:
- tests/offscreen/ring-buffer.test.ts — 4 tests passing
- tests/offscreen/codec-check.test.ts — 2 tests passing

Handshake test also passes (single OFFSCREEN_READY emission); port
reconnect test stays RED until Plan 04 wires the reconnect loop.
